Freshtoday Expands Relief Efforts Amid Worsening Flood Crisis

In the wake of devastating floods, Freshtoday has successfully distributed solid food to 328 families in the first phase of their relief operations.

However, the situation has worsened as the Musapur switch gate broke, allowing tidal waters from the Meghna River to merge with Feni’s floodwaters, inundating previously safe areas.

In response to this escalating crisis, Freshtoday has launched a second phase of relief efforts, aiming to distribute dry food and medicines to 500 more families.

The organization is urgently appealing for continued support and participation to help those affected. With the resolve to begin the second phase as soon as possible, Freshtoday remains committed to alleviating the suffering caused by the floods.
